health insurance or car insurance coverage This is typically done through the process known as subrogation Lost wages A car accident could cause you to lose your job, which could lead to financial ruin With no income, many cannot afford to get by Accident victims could be eligible for compensation for lost wages as part of an application for car accident compensation To be eligible to receive a settlement for lost wage it is necessary to submit supporting documents These documents must prove that your injuries hindered you from working These should include doctor's notes or medical records that show that you were not able to work as a result of the accident Additionally, you'll need pay stubs, W2 forms, and tax returns showing the hours you missed at your job The total amount of your damages can be determined by adding the number of hours you have missed to your hourly wage If you earn 15 per hour and miss five consecutive days due to your accident, the total damages would be 600 The calculation of lost wages for salaried workers is a lot simpler Divide your earnings by the number of weekday work hours in one year, then convert it into an hourly wage If you can show that you
